The planning work, already done
The copilot is the reason Alien Task starts faster than the tool you are replacing. It does not autocomplete task titles — it produces the structure you would otherwise build by hand.
Goal-to-project decomposition
State an outcome — "launch the Q4 partner portal" — and get a project with tasks, subtasks, sequencing, owners, and dates. Edit anything; nothing is locked.
AI discussion briefings
A forty-comment thread condenses to a two-line executive summary naming the decision and the open question, so you read the outcome instead of the argument.
Delivery forecasting
The copilot compares live throughput against your historical completion rate and flags the projects that will miss their date while there is still time to react.
Task generation in context
Add work to an existing project and the copilot writes it against what is already there, matching your naming and structure rather than starting cold.

Every company in its own box
Built for people who do not run exactly one organization — agencies, holding companies, fractional operators, and founders with more than one venture.
Multi-company isolation
Each workspace is scoped to its own organization identifier at the data layer. Queries cannot cross a tenant boundary.
One-login switching
Move between companies from a single account without signing out or juggling browser profiles.
Role-based permissions
Per-workspace roles so a contractor or client sees exactly their scope — and no part of another engagement.
